starting from nothing means doing the entire micah quest line which is 6 lost sectors, 6 overthrows, all 6 cysts, the moth cyst, all 9 regional chests, get legendary khvostov, kill 9 overthrow bosses which are random, and collect 8 traveler balls.
If you do 6 overthrows to the end, you only need one additional boss from each location because the motes can already drop. Also, all my friends and I may have been incredibly lucky if it isn't the case, but I believe you're guaranteed to get the boss you don't have motes for if it's your Pale Heart instance.

There's only about 23 collectibles you need to find (6 scraps in cysts, 8 travellers from world, 9 light orbs from bosses) and I don't count the key you get from the triumph for finding all of the scraps, since you effectively automatically get it upon getting the rest of them, same thing with the light orbs from the traveller statues.
